Umar Khalid recovers from COVID-19 in Tihar jail

Umar Khalid recovers from COVID-19 in Tihar jail By PTI|   Posted by Neha  |   Published: 13th May 2021 10:03 pm IST Umar Khalid is an activist, former student of Jawaharlal Nehru University New Delhi: Former JNU student Umar Khalid, who was arrested in connection with the 2020 Delhi riots, has recovered from COVID-19 in Tihar jail and returned to his cell, officials said on Thursday. A senior official said Khalid, 33, was isolated within the Tihar jail premises after he showed symptoms of COVID-19. His RT-PCR test report came back positive on April 24. Communal clashes had broken out in northeast Delhi on February 24 after violence between supporters of the Citizenship (Amendment) Act and those opposing it spiralled out of control, leaving at least 53 people dead and around 200 injured.

Delhi court dismisses plea seeking handcuffs for Umar Khalid, Khalid Saifi

Delhi court dismisses plea seeking handcuffs for Umar Khalid, Khalid Saifi ANI | Updated: Apr 23, 2021 17:55 IST New Delhi [India], April 23 (ANI): A Delhi court dismissed a plea seeking to produce two accused Umar Khalid and Khalid Saifi, arrested in connection with the last years northeast Delhi violence case, before it in handcuffs and sought explanation for moving such application. Additional Sessions Judge Vinod Yadav was hearing two applications, both filed by Incharge, Lock-Up, Karkardooma District Courts, Delhi, seeking to produce Khalid and Saifi in handcuffs. The lock-up in charge said that they are high-risk prisoners. The court noted that these applications are claimed to have been filed after a decision was taken in the matter by the so-called senior police officer(s) of Delhi Police to move such applications before this court.
